Looking to re upholster seat in my pick up any ideas where I can find in Chiang Mai

Depends where you live ... look for a motorbike seat upholsterer as they often do cars as well. Several around Wualai road area, and usually found near talad's (markets).

If you go North up Changpuak Road (As if heading out to Mae rim), take the right turn into Samnam Kela Rd. This is a 1 way road. On the right hand side you will see motorbike seats hanging up, they do all types of upholstery. Further along the same road you will come across a round-a-bout, follow it around staying on Samnam Kela Rd and heading back towards the moat. Just after Samnam Kela Lane 1 Alley on the left is an auto upholstery shop....you should see the vehicle seats outside.

Another place which does motorbike seats but Im sure he could also do car/truck seats is just past The Rimping on Ping river branch. Dont turn into Rimping but just drive a little past the intersection. He is on the left side and did a great job on my CRF seat. New wider and higher padding with great new cover.
